In December, representatives of the Moscow State University of Geodesy and Cartography and the Federal Service for State Registration, Cadastre and Cartography of the Russian Federation visited the Turkmen Agricultural University named after S.A. Niyazov. This was reported by the Internet publication "Turkmenistan: Golden Age".
The meeting was attended by representatives of the Turkmen Agricultural Institute. The S.A. Niyazov Agricultural Institute trains specialists in the field of "Land Construction and Cadastres". In this regard, the prospects of cooperation between Turkmen and Russian universities and specialized ministries, including training and retraining of specialists, were discussed.
A tour of classrooms, John Deere, Klaas training centers, greenhouse complex and animal museum was organized for the guests.
